Biographical Information
Experience with networking and technology training has brought me to where I am now. I train in the area of instructional technology; training higher-education faculty in using technology for teaching.
I had the excellent experience of being a recipient of the Senior Fulbright Scholarship which allowed me to move to Ukraine, specifically the city of Poltava, to teach instructional technology and fall in love with EFL in the process.
Enhancing students' learning and to ultimately enhance students' critical thinking are my constant goals.
